A: NASO-ONs general liability coverage is an optional benefit. Groups must belong to NASO-ON to be eligible to purchase the coverage. Current rates for this optional program are $125, $175 or $225 depending on the size of your association. Insurance coverage runs from October 1 to September 30 each year. Q: Why do members of my association need NASO membership if we have NASO-ON membership?
A: NASO-ON membership is a group membership, not an individual membership. NASO membership provides benefits designed specifically for individual officials, including personal liability and assault protection insurance. NASO-ON does not provide insurance coverage for individual officials.
